Transaction 899184f0cedc0543f62ed0e8a1b341686d3e126ff37de6f27700ee522e4a2c6e
1 Input
1 Output
-
899184f0cedc0543f62ed0e8a1b341686d3e126ff37de6f27700ee522e4a2c6e:0
- value
- 24316396
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2bd6cf3d9af410a64e924e5da50826a163412a8
- address
- bc1q627keu7e4aqs5e8fynja55yzdgtrgy4gazcdnu